Colombia opens market for animal-derived flour from Brazil

Brazil will be able to export bovine blood meal to Colombia, according to a joint statement from the Ministry of Agriculture and the Ministry of Foreign Relations (MRE). The high-protein input is used in the production of animal feed. "Colombia has around 52 million inhabitants and it is estimated that more than half of the families have at least one pet, which represents an important market for Brazilian producers in the sector," the ministries assess.

Brazil exported around US$ 863 million in agricultural products to Colombia in 2024, mainly paper and cellulose, refined sugar, coffee, and animal feed, according to the ministries.

So far this year, the country has achieved 171 market openings for national agribusiness products.
